Output 26d7ef426a31c3565829dcd3539fab7c76d37763c82d4e73ce661321db214590:0

value
58496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14aa5483a78d656a3d357cb18712a39ed713d01b OP_EQUAL
address
33aHV8EaN8XyhmXiUMRM7KUj5BZ3C88GLw
transaction
26d7ef426a31c3565829dcd3539fab7c76d37763c82d4e73ce661321db214590
spent
true